- Our personal journey through life provides us with many special experiences that become building blocks of faith and testimony.
- Just as the building blocks of our homes support the rest of the structure, so too do our personal life experiences become building blocks for our testimonies and add to our faith in the Lord Jesus Christ.
Elder Rasband shares a special experience of visiting members in South America. He recalls special moments that have strengthened his and his wife's testimony. He encourages us to recall moments in our lives that are similar to his.
- Think of the special experiences you have been blessed with in your life that have given you conviction and joy in your heart.
We each have an obligation to strengthen our own testimonies. We should look for experiences in our lives that help strengthen our commitment and love for the Savior. When we have those experiences, we need to share them with others so they can be strengthened too. He reminds us that:
- Faith is increasing among God’s covenant people, and I believe it is through having a personal treasury of such valued experiences that an increase of faith can happen for each of us.
Finally he ends with these words:
- In these days of worldly intrusions into our lives, when trials and difficulties may seem to engulf us, let us remember our own special spiritual experiences. These building blocks of faith will bring us conviction and reassurance of a caring, loving Father in Heaven, of our Lord and Savior, Jesus Christ, and of Their restored true and living Church.
